DRIVING DURING A COLD WAVE AND WINTER CONDITIONS
1
About 70 per cent of winter deaths related to snow and ice occur in automobiles.
Consider public transportation if you must travel.
2
If you travel by car, travel in the day, don’t travel alone, and keep others informed of your schedule.
3
Winterize your car. This includes checking battery, antifreeze, wipers, windshield washer fluid, ignition system, lights, flashing hazard lights, exhaust system, heater, brakes, defroster, oil level, and tires.

4
Consider snow tires and keep your car’s gas tank full. Carry a basic vehicle emergency kit in the trunk of your vehicle.

5
If you get trapped in your car: Pull off the highway. Turn on hazard lights and hang a distress flag from window.

6
Run the engine and heater about 10 minutes each hour to keep warm. When the engine is running, open a window slightly for ventilation. This will protect you from possible carbon monoxide poisoning. Periodically clear snow from the exhaust pipe

7
Take turns sleeping. One person should be awake at all times to look for rescue crews.

8
If stranded in a remote area, spread a large cloth over the snow to attract attention of rescue personnel who may be surveying the area.
